Leaning on your people
You were never meant to do this alone. Community refills what solitude cannot.
Teaching can be strangely lonely. You may spend all day surrounded by people and still feel like you are carrying it by yourself. You were never meant to. A colleague who understands the particular weight of this work, a friend who makes you laugh, a mentor who has been there, these are part of how you stay whole.
Let yourself lean. Share the hard week instead of hiding it. Ask the question you think you should already know. Accept the help that is offered, and offer yours in return. You are so often the helper; let yourself also be held. A small circle of people who understand can refill what no amount of solitary effort can, and it reminds you, on the heaviest days, that you are not alone in this.
